Please unblock package cups. The 1.7.5-8 upload has the following changes: * Add a USB quirk fix for Brother HL-1250 (Closes: #712512) This was reported upstream as https://www.cups.org/str.php?L4519 . It's a routine USB quirk change to accomodate printers with weird USB behaviours. Severity: important * Backport upstream patch to fix random crash in TLS handling. The patch also enables coredumps.(Closes: #760475, #760476) The interesting bug here is #760476 (severity: serious), which was about a crash within the TLS handling. The two upstreams discussed on https://cups.org/str.php?L4484 and AFAIK GnuTLS added a workaround in 3.3.8-3 (already in testing). Mike Sweet also fixed this in CUPS by reworking the file descriptors closing mechanisms. His patch also dropped the core dumps disabling (#760475, severity: important). I'm attaching the full debdiff (including quilt patch refreshments) as well as the two patches in isolation.
